Procurement and Onboarding Suite (IG1141)

Onboarding automation has been cited by multiple service providers, such as AT&T, Orange, Vodafone, Verizon and others, as an unexpectedly difficult challenge and a major business priority for pragmatic resolution.

This Suite highlights the challenges of onboarding automation due to:

  • Different viewpoints of service providers’ operations lifecycle and vendor technology lifecycle.
  • Lack of standardized taxonomy and onboarding scope to clearly define the responsibilities and to automate the hand offs between suppliers and buyers.
  • Lack of standardized VNF/IT services model, resulted in fragmented markets, products and open source implementations.
  • Immature service providers’ internal OSS/BSS transformation to respond effectively to the virtualization impact.

Based on the above challenges observed, the TM Forum proposed a standards-based model-driven approach that is essential to scale with the growing demand for interoperability and to evolve as technology advancement and innovation happens. The IG1141 suite advocates a future-forward architecture approach that supports the transformation journey of the service providers and specifically to address the challenges of onboarding automation.
